Boys hurt in attack with tree branch

11:07 pm on 12 November 2012

Two Masterton schoolboys have suffered broken teeth and moderate injuries in a late night attack.

Police say the brothers, aged 11 and 12, were walking along Bannister Street with two others when a 17 year old boy reportedly came out of a house and hit them with a tree branch shortly after midnight.

Two boys managed to flee, but the brothers could not get away.

They were found bleeding not far away and taken to hospital.

Police later arrested an older boy and charged him with assault with a weapon.

The investigation is continuing, with officers saying they believe other people at the house were involved in the attack.
